The Atlantis Hotel Paradise Island actually is made up of The Cove Atlantis, Atlantis Paradise Island Beach Tower, Atlantis Paradise Island Royal Towers, and Atlantis Paradise Coral Towers. All are located on the beach surrounded by tons of brilliantly bright white sand.

This Atlantis hotel resort is located 9.3 miles from the Nassau International Airport on Paradise Island in Nassau, Bahamas. This huge resort employs 6,000 local residents and is the major contributor to the island's economy. This Atlantis Hotel was built by South African Sol Kerzner, a well known hotel and casino king. Let us examine, in a little more detail, the differences between these four Atlantis hotels.

Cove Atlantis Paradise Island

By far and away the most expensive of the four above mentioned Atlantis hotels at $620 per night, not everyone can afford the elegance of this five star hotel.

Atlantis Paradise Island Beach Tower

This four star Atlantis hotel is the least expensive and the best bargain of the four, at $178 per night. It is the oldest and original building of Atlantis. No suites or upgraded rooms are offered here; each room is a cozy 300 square feet. Club Rush, a teenage night club, and Lazy River a tube ride, make this a hot spot for the young.

Atlantis Paradise Island Royal Towers

The second of the five star hotels at this tropical resort will run you $293 per night.

However, the Bridge Suite which is located in the span that connects the two Royal towers runs a little more, at $25,000 per night, has a five year waiting list and includes a cook and butler. This is where not only Michael Jordan and Charles Barkley hang out but also Tiger Woods, Oprah Winfrey, and Michael Jackson.

Atlantis Paradise Island Coral Towers

Another gorgeous four star Atlantis hotel rounds out the list, at only $215 per night. This Atlantis Hotel used to be known as the Britannia Beach Hotel. Boasting a more family friendly environment, the very popular Discovery Kids Adventure Camp is located here. Beautiful fountains, skylights, and marine-life sculptures are scattered throughout its Coral Lounge and Atrium lobby.
